Paralegal Salary in New Hampshire (2026)

$62,040 /year median

$29.83 per hour · take-home ≈ $52,029/year ($4,336/month) for a single filer

Paralegal pay range in New Hampshire

PercentileAnnual wageMeaning
10th percentile (entry) $46,870 Lowest-paid 10% earn less than this
25th percentile $53,540 A quarter earn less
Median (50th) $62,040 Half earn more, half earn less
75th percentile $77,040 Top quarter starts here
90th percentile (top) $86,190 Highest-paid 10% earn more than this

BLS reports 1,430 Paralegal jobs in New Hampshire (occupation code 23-2011, “Paralegals and Legal Assistants”).

Gross vs. take-home in New Hampshire

A median Paralegal salary of $62,040 doesn’t all reach your bank account. After federal income tax, Social Security, and Medicare (no state income tax in New Hampshire), a single filer keeps about $52,029 — an effective tax rate of 16.1%.

Gross (median)$62,040
Federal income tax−$5,265
Social Security + Medicare−$4,746
New Hampshire state income tax−$0
Take-home (annual)$52,029
Take-home (monthly)$4,336

Sources and methodology

Wage and employment figures: BLS OEWS May 2025 (state file, released April 2026) — the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ics survey, the most authoritative public salary dataset. Take-home estimate: 2026 federal brackets, FICA, and verified New Hampshire state tax rules (single filer, standard deduction, no credits or local taxes). Estimates only — not financial advice.
